远程控制软件的端口映射功能,能在两台电脑间建立“专用数据通道”—— 比如把控制端的 8080 端口和被控端的 3306 端口绑定,控制端通过 8080 端口发送的数据,会直接传输到被控端的 3306 端口。这解决了传统端口映射依赖路由器的问题,尤其适合没有路由器管理权限的场景(如公司内网、公共网络),让两台电脑的特定端口直接通信。
一、案例:端口映射解决内网数据传输问题
小张在公司内网的电脑(被控端)上运行着数据库(端口 3306),家里的电脑(控制端)需要访问这个数据库。公司路由器禁止私自设置端口映射,传统方法无法连接。
他使用支持端口映射的远程控制软件,在软件“高级设置” 中添加映射规则:控制端本地端口设为 8888,被控端目标端口设为 3306。设置完成后,家里电脑通过 “127.0.0.1:8888”,就能直接访问公司电脑的数据库。
之前传输数据需要先上传到云盘再下载,现在通过映射的端口直接读写,速度从每秒 2MB 提升到 10MB。有一次规则失效,他检查发现是软件升级后映射被重置,重新添加规则后恢复正常。
二、两台电脑端口映射的操作步骤(以常用软件为例)
(1)基础设置
两台电脑都安装并登录同一远程控制软件,确保连接正常;
在控制端软件中找到“端口映射” 功能(通常在 “高级工具” 或 “网络设置” 里)。
(2)添加映射规则
点击“添加映射”,控制端本地端口填任意未占用端口(如 8888);
被控端目标 IP 填 “127.0.0.1”(表示被控端本机),目标端口填需要映射的端口(如 3306);
选择协议(TCP 为主,UDP 按需勾选),点击 “保存”。
(3)测试连接
控制端打开命令提示符,输入“telnet 127.0.0.1 8888”,显示连接成功即表示映射生效。
三、注意事项与优势
(1)注意事项
端口需未被占用:映射前用“netstat -ano” 检查端口是否空闲;
权限设置:被控端需允许“端口映射” 权限,部分软件在 “安全设置” 中开启;
安全防护:映射后避免开放高危端口(如 3389),可设置访问密码。
(2)优势
无需路由器:摆脱对路由器的依赖,内网环境也能使用;
操作简单:图形化界面设置,比路由器配置更直观;
动态适配:IP 变化时,软件会自动更新映射规则,无需手动调整。
四、总结:灵活高效的端口通信方案
远程控制软件的端口映射,核心价值是“简化两台电脑的端口通信”。无需复杂配置,通过软件即可建立映射,适合数据库访问、专用软件通信等场景。操作时注意端口占用和安全防护,既能保证连接顺畅,又能降低风险。对于没有路由器管理权限的用户,这是更便捷的选择。